    Why It Breaks at Scale (The Series B Trap)

    As companies scale, the temptation is to feed raw data warehouse tables or unstructured documentation directly into vector databases (RAG pipelines). This is a strategic error. You cannot simply point an LLM at a messy Snowflake instance and expect strategic insights.

    Without a rigid semantic layer or strict Data Governance, the model cannot distinguish between a deprecated 'churn' metric from 2022 and the current definition used by Finance. The result is the "Series B Trap": an expensive AI prototype that Engineering finds impressive, but the CFO rejects because the numbers don't reconcile. The model fails not because it isn't smart, but because the data foundation is chaotic.
